Can I take a ferry from Motril to Nador, Morocco?

Yes, there are cross-border ferries connecting Motril and Nador, offering convenient travel options. Ferry companies operating on this route include Naviera Armas. On average, it takes about 5h 20min to reach Nador in Morocco. Ferry options are available seasonally.

Traveler enjoying sunset views from a ferry deck during a sea crossing.

How long is the ferry from Motril, Spain to Nador, Morocco?

The ferry trip from Motril, Spain to Nador, Morocco takes around 5h 20min on average. The fastest ferry can complete the crossing in just 5h . Travel times vary depending on the ferry company, the weather conditions on the day, and whether you choose a high-speed ferry or a conventional one.

The distance between Motril and Nador is approximately 619.56km or 334.31nm. The longest crossing time available is 6h .

Fastest ferry from Motril to Nador, Morocco

The fastest ferry from Motril in Spain to Nador in Morocco is VOLCAN DE TAMASITE, operated by Naviera Armas, with a crossing time of 5h .

Is a day trip from Motril to Nador an option?

No, sadly a day trip from Motril to Nador in Morocco isn’t possible, as the shortest ferry takes 5h , and there’s no return ferry on the same day. We’d recommend you plan to stay overnight in Nador. Getting from Motril to Nador, Morocco

To travel from Motril to Nador, the most convenient option is the ferry service departing from the Motril Port, which is just a short drive from the city center near the beach promenade. Local buses and taxis regularly connect key locations to the port, making it accessible for most travelers. Depending on traffic, the journey typically takes around 10 to 20 minutes, ensuring you can quickly start your adventure.

Upon arriving at the terminal, you'll find signs in both Spanish and Arabic guiding you to the appropriate dock or boarding area. Expect to undergo standard passport checks and customs formalities before boarding. It's wise to have your documentation ready, including your ticket and any required identification. Can I take a car on the ferry from Motril to Nador?

Cars are not allowed on ferries operating between Motril, Spain and Nador, Morocco. This route is exclusively for foot passengers.

Finding your way to the Motril ferry port

To reach the Motril ferry port, head to the terminal located just a few kilometers from the city center, easily accessible by car or taxi. If you're using public transport, check local bus routes that connect Motril to nearby towns. The journey from Granada Airport takes about an hour by car.

In Nador, Morocco, the ferry terminal is conveniently situated near the city center, making it accessible by taxi or a short walk from local hotels. Expect a similar local transport experience to connect you with major areas.

Discovering Nador, Morocco

Nador, Morocco, is a cozy seaside town that is full of surprises! It’s known for its beautiful beaches, like Playa de Melilla, where you can splash in the warm water and build sandcastles. Don't miss the amazing views from Ras El Ma, where the waves crash against the cliffs. Nador is also famous for its tasty food, such as grilled fish and delicious couscous, which you can enjoy at local restaurants.

For fun things to do, you can explore the lively markets filled with colorful spices and handmade crafts. If you love nature, take a trip to the nearby mountains or visit the stunning Hirak Plateau. A hidden gem is the peaceful Lagune de Mar Chica, perfect for bird watching or just relaxing by the water.
